Precise Pneumatic Control
This controller is a fully self-contained unit that combines temperature sensing, indication, and control. It utilizes a temperature sensing bulb (typically with a 5-meter capillary cable) to measure the process temperature. The measured value is clearly displayed on an integrated, easy-to-read scale calibrated for 0 to 150°C.
Standardized Output Signal
The controller translates the temperature measurement into a proportional pneumatic output signal. The standard output is 0.2 – 1.0 KGF/CM² (approximately 20–100 kPa or 0.2–1.0 bar), which is the industry-standard signal for pneumatic control systems. This signal is used to directly position a pneumatic control valve, damper, or other final control element, providing simple and effective temperature regulation without the need for electrical power.

Typical Applications
This type of controller is commonly used in various marine and industrial systems, including:
-
Fuel Oil Systems: Controlling the temperature of fuel oil to ensure proper viscosity for combustion.
-
Lubricating Oil Systems: Maintaining optimal lube oil temperature for engines and machinery.
-
Cooling Water Systems: Regulating the temperature of jacket water or central cooling systems.
-
HVAC Systems: Controlling heating or cooling coils in ventilation systems.
